Any issues w the Cruze other than the Bowtie on the front? Always looking for the next work rig and that one is on my radar.
I have a friend that bought one for his daughter and basically the transmission is a one of a kind type and is in his words “junk” he’s had it rebuilt twice and cuz of its “special one of a kind” status, it’s very expensive to have rebuilt. Not to mention the DEF heater is another chronic problem in the car. It likes to fail and not let you go over 65mph.
I’d rather have an older Jetta if I had the choice.

Any issues w the Cruze other than the Bowtie on the front? Always looking for the next work rig and that one is on my radar.

My 2017 has almost 110,000 miles and only 1 issue when I first purchased it when the DEF injector cracked around 300 miles.

I drive over an hour 1 way to work so thats probably been a major factor in the car making it this far without issue. I change the oil every 7500 miles with Schaeffers and a OEM filter and the air, fuel, cabin filter every 30k miles. Swapped tires @ 65k miles and still on the original brakes.

The DEF sucks and nobody officially has a delete yet. There are some guys out there that have done it on their own, but I'm not throwing away a $25k car over some urea.

I think the model @Remington is referring to may be the older model (2014-2015) that had emissions and other problems. Thats why the delete option was so prevalent for those.

The only consistent issue I've seen with the 2017-2019 model is with manual transmission flywheels.

As with any newer DEF diesel, they hate being putted around and stop and go traffic.
